In this modern day period, it is vital to be really connected with people. People run businesses, schools, countries, NGO's, airports, law and order etc. You name it, it is run by people. How well you do in life ultimately will be determined by how well you are networked. If you have a network of the right people, at the right places, infinite opportunities arise which you can capitalize upon.
One good contact at the right place is worth a hundred contacts at the wrong place. You should aim to get networked with the right people in your life. Who are the right people? Well, these are simply people who have the highest number of right contacts in their network! Simple!
That way, even if you have only 25 well networked contacts, each of whom has a further 50 good contacts, then you have a GOOD network of atleast 1250 contacts. These are people who matter and can make things happen.
Just building a network of average people may help you, but it will be a trial and error method and will involve a lot of time. On the other hand, if you have the right network of people in your Rolodex, then you can utilise these contacts quickly and efficiently, if the need arises. They will be the one with good advice, good contacts and the ability to get work done quickly.
Think about it, isn't there a difference knowing the Dean of your University and knowing the Sports Instructor of the same University? Which one will have more meaningful contacts and who will be able to help you the fastest in matters related to education, admissions or other universities? By no means the sports instructor should be neglected, he or she will be more important in matters of physical fitness to you. Include them also in your network but focus on building good networked contacts.
Ultimately its our network of contacts and our relations with them, which will help us get ahead in life fast.
